Life, Uh, Finds a Way
Books About Adventure & Survival
By Madalyn Rogers, Children’s Associate, Hardesty Regional Library
The dinosaurs may not have survived their disaster, but these people did! Dive into these fiction and nonfiction stories of adventure and survival that are sure to keep you on the edge of your seat! Whether you’ve read the I Survived series and can’t get enough, or are just now getting into survival adventures, we’ve got something for everyone!
When the Rain Came Down – A lyrical picture book that takes the reader through the events of a flash flood. The timeline of evacuation, sheltering in place, flood rescue, and finally the community coming together to help one another and rebuild is narrated in simple language for young readers. The author’s note also provides helpful definitions and conversation starters for caregivers.
Leena and the Burning of Greenwood – Similar to I Survived, this installment of the Girls Survive series follows Leena as her and her family navigate the chaos of the Tulsa Race Massacre as they search for safety.
It’s the End of the World and I'm In My Bathing Suit – This hilarious middle grade novel follows five kids facing the apocalypse under outrageously silly circumstances. Followed by the sequel, Running in Flip Flops From the End of the World, these kids will keep you laughing on the edge of your seat until the very last page.
A World Without Summer – This narrative nonfiction reads like a chapter book and is chock full of facts and prompts the reader to think critically and ask questions.
The Destruction of Pompeii – This installment of the choose-your-own-adventure series, Decide and Survive, takes readers through the events leading up to the eruption of Mount Vesuvius, prompting them to make choices to decide “their” fate.
